Alexandra's THEME used in three phases

Featured Replies

This is an updated topic since I realized I didn't finish it.

Here is one of the leitmotives used in three phases as the melody.  The introduction, Harrison's song (Harrison being Alexandra's ex-fiancé and trying to re-woo her) and Daddy's Little Girl (Alexandra at work neglecting her boyfriend, Eli, our protagonist)
